在Bitbucket中提取请求:不相关的分支

时间:2015-08-20 22:33:59

标签: git version-control bitbucket

我希望我的团队能够查看Bitbucket上的代码。我们有许多提交的回购。我创建了一个新的分支,只有我想要查看的代码。基本上,我使用了从未审核过的整个代码库,并删除了我不想用git rm --cached -r审核的所有部分。我尝试了两件事。

首先,我使用git rm --cached -r创建了一个新的孤儿分支,从中移除了所有内容。我试图为这个新分支创建一个拉取请求,但Bitbucket说:

  

保存此拉取请求时发生以下错误:   无关的分支

所以我回到了早期的提交,其中没有任何内容。我从那里分支出来。它是分支的直接祖先,包含我想要查看的代码。我试图再次启动拉取请求。我又得到了:

  

保存此拉取请求时发生以下错误:   无关的分支

无论我做什么,我都能做到。我做错了什么?

1 个答案:

答案 0 :(得分:0)

我在上面的描述中做了一个错误的假设。源分支实际上是我复制代码的另一个孤立分支。所以这两个分支实际上是无关的,而且git无法知道它们的相关方式。我的坏。